Thailand Ranks Among Top Travel Destinations for Muslim Tourists

Muslim-Friendly Travel
2024-07-07 by Aamer Yaqub

Thailand has rapidly risen as a premier Muslim-friendly travel destination, ranking fifth among non-Organisation of Islamic Cooperation (OIC) countries, according to the Global Muslim Travel Index (GMTI) 2024. Achieving a strong GMTI score of 52, Thailand is just behind top destinations like Singapore and Hong Kong. This ranking highlights Thailand’s dedication to improving the travel experience for Muslim tourists by offering a wide range of halal food options and Muslim-friendly amenities. With comprehensive policies and strategic plans, Thailand is poised to become a leading destination for Muslim travelers globally.

Commitment to Muslim-Friendly Amenities

Thailand’s impressive ranking is attributed to its continuous efforts to improve halal food options and incorporate Muslim-friendly amenities such as prayer rooms in tourist attractions. The country’s government has shown clear and comprehensive policies to support Muslim travelers, evidenced by the Tourism Department’s five-year development plan. This plan aims to establish Thailand as the “halal hub” of Southeast Asia by 2027, expanding the halal industry across the food, apparel, services, and tourism sectors.

Strategic Initiatives and Growth

Thailand’s strategy to boost its Muslim tourism market includes targeting tourists from the Middle East and diversifying its tourism base. Piroon Rojanakamolsan, Vice President of Mastercard, noted that Thailand consistently ranks high in the GMTI, highlighting the country’s dedication to catering to Muslim travelers. The latest report findings are expected to help local tourism operators and government officials refine their services to better meet the needs of Muslim tourists.

Digital Advancements and Halal Integration

Thailand’s ambition to become Southeast Asia’s “halal hub” also involves integrating digital technologies into travel, such as making payments safe, smart, and accessible. Mastercard supports this initiative with advanced payment solutions to enhance the travel experience for Muslim tourists. The country is actively working on making all aspects of travel more seamless and enjoyable for Muslim visitors, from finding halal food to locating prayer rooms and mosques.

Regional Rankings and Trends

Southeast Asia remains a popular region for Muslim tourists, with Malaysia and Indonesia leading among OIC destinations, and Singapore ranking first among non-OIC destinations. According to CrescentRating founder and CEO Fazal Bahardeen, the overall scores in the GMTI have risen by 10%, reflecting increased consideration for Muslim travelers. The Muslim travel market is expected to grow significantly, with international arrivals projected to reach 168 million worldwide this year, surpassing pre-pandemic levels by up to 5%​  (Thaiger).

Technological Innovations

The growth in the Muslim travel market is driven by demographic and economic expansion, cultural and halal tourism development, and technological advancements. Innovations such as apps that locate halal food outlets, Qibla directions, and prayer times are enhancing personalized travel experiences. Artificial intelligence is further customizing travel logistics while adhering to faith traditions.
